Experience in Technology and/or the Environment

  • After Chile experienced an 8.8 earthquake in February 2010, I went with a group of college kids to build and rebuild houses which were affected. In one area, land that was clearcut for lumber was donated to us and we built a mass of homes in one area.
  • I grew up on a walnut ranch. My technology/environment experience therefore includes hullers, shakers, dryers and other practical tools for food production and harvest.
